Journal Historique
Founded in 1820 by a group of local intellectuals, the Journal Historique in Rotterdam, South Holland, has been instrumental in documenting the region's history and societal developments. Initially launched as a scholarly publication, it evolved to include a diverse array of content, such as local news, cultural insights, and historical analyses. Renowned for its rigorous journalism and commitment to accurate reporting, the Journal Historique has cultivated a reputation as a reliable source that influences public discourse and academic research.
